Explanation:
WTO agreements: Promote free trade: The main purpose of WTO agreements is to promote free trade by reducing barriers among member countries.
Foreign aid: Help needy governments: The primary purpose of foreign aid is to support and assist countries in need, especially with economic development.
Offshoring: Reduce production costs: Offshoring aims to lower production costs by moving certain operations to other countries where costs are lower.
